PHD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2020 in Review
60 of the 4,547 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Pioneer Floating Rate Fund (PHD) for Q1 2020, worth a combined $88.4M — down 29% from $124M a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 12 funds opened new PHD positions and 7 closed out — a net gain of 5 holders — while 21 added to existing stakes and 18 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Rivernorth Capital Management, adding an estimated $4.12M. The largest seller was Lake Street Private Wealth, cutting an estimated $2.73M.
